Rumour: Tom Holland in talks for Spider-Man cameo in Venom 2

December 29, 2019 by Gary Collinson

As filming continues on Venom 2, a rumour is doing the rounds via Geeks Worldwide which claims that Tom Holland is currently in talks with Sony about making a cameo appearance as Peter Parker/Spider-Man in the follow-up to 2018’s hit Venom solo movie.

Now, if you followed production on the first Venom closely, you may be getting a sense of déjà vu as it was rumoured on numerous occasions that Holland’s web-slinger was in line for a cameo in the first film, with Holland himself stating that he’d jump at the chance to work with Tom Hardy if the opportunity arose.

As Marvel Studios chief Kevin Feige stressed on multiple occasions in the lead up to Venom’s release , Hardy’s Venom and Holland’s Spidey exist in distinct universes (Sony’s Universe of Marvel Characters and the Marvel Cinematic Universe respectively); however, Feige’s stance appeared to change somewhat this summer after Disney and Sony renegotiated a new deal on the Spider-Man movie rights, with the producer stating that “[Spider-Man] happens to be the only hero with the superpower to cross cinematic universes”.

It’s certainly not beyond the realm of possibility that this new deal included a stipulation allowing Sony to make use of Holland’s Spider-Man within its own universe, and a cameo appearance in Venom 2 would certainly be the smart way to build up to an eventual crossover movie featuring the two comic book foes.

Venom 2 is currently in production under director Andy Serkis (Mowgli: Legend of the Jungle) from a script by Venom writer Kelly Marcel, and sees the return of Tom Hardy (Eddie Brock/Venom), Michelle Williams (Anne Weying) and Woody Harrelson (Cletus Kasady/Carnage) alongside new additions Naomie Harris (No Time To Die) and Stephen Graham (The Irishman). It is set for release on October 2nd 2020.
